British Basketball Cup finalists Cheshire Phoenix moved quickly to secure the return of talented British striker, David Ulf, for the 2023/24 season.
Ulph joined the club from Manchester Giants last summer and has proven to be a fan favorite for the Nix Nation in the 2022/23 season with hustle and bustle on both ends of the field.
The 6’7 forward averaged 5.5 points and 5.5 rebounds per game last season, helping Phoenix achieve its highest tournament finish and first semifinal appearance since 2016.
After confirming Ulf’s return, Phoenix coach Ben Thomas said:
“Bringing David back was a really easy decision. He’s a great team-mate and someone to be with at the club. On the field, he’s constantly improved throughout the season and has played a huge part in the second round over the past couple of months.
“He has become a fan favorite due to his blue collar work rate on the floor and we will be looking for him to bring that same energy again next season. I am really looking forward to working with him again.”
The 27-year-old added:
“I’m really happy to be back in Cheshire for my second season. The Nix Nation has treated me like family and I’m really excited to keep improving and building on the successful year we’ve had together.”
